summary_text = BTLA expression is induced during activation of T cells, and BTLA remains expressed on Th1 cells but not Th2 cells. Like PD1 (MIM 600244) and CTLA4 (MIM 123890), BTLA interacts with a B7 homolog, B7H4. [supplied by OMIM] cite web | title = Entrez Gene: BTLA B and T lymphocyte associated| url = http://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/sites/entrez?Db=gene&Cmd=ShowDetailView&TermToSearch=151888| accessdate = ] However, unlike PD-1 and CTLA-4, BTLA displays T-Cell inhibition via interaction with tumor necrosis family (TNF) receptors, not just the B7 family of cell surface receptors. BTLA is a ligand for tumour necrosis factor (ligand) superfamily, member 14 (TNFSF14), also known as herpes virus etry mdiator (HVEM). BTLA-HVEM complexes negatively regulate T-cell immune responses.References
